Divjoy speeds up React development. Choose everything you need in your project (auth, database, payments, accounts system, marketing pages, etc), pick a nice template, then export a high-quality codebase you can keep building on. You can use Divjoy to build everything from simple landing pages to entire SaaS applications.

regular expressions 101 features and specs

  • Interactive Learning
    Regex101 provides an interactive environment where users can test and learn regular expressions in real-time, making the learning process more engaging and practical.
  • Extensive Documentation
    The site offers extensive documentation and references for different regular expression flavors (PCRE, JavaScript, Python, and Golang), facilitating easy access to syntax and usage examples.
  • Error Highlighting
    Regex101 highlights errors in your regular expressions and provides explanations, which helps users quickly identify and correct mistakes.
  • Quick Reference
    A quick reference guide is available on the platform, which helps users look up common regular expression tokens and their meanings without leaving the page.
  • Saved Workspaces
    Users can save their regular expressions and test cases in workspaces, making it convenient to revisit and continue working on them at a later time.
  • Community Support
    The platform has community features wherein users can share their regular expressions and get feedback or suggestions from others.

Divjoy features and specs

  • Ease of Use
    Divjoy offers an intuitive interface that allows users to generate fully-functional React applications with minimal effort. This can save significant time for developers during the setup phase.
  • Customization
    The platform allows users to customize the generated code extensively, offering various templates and themes that can be tailored to fit specific project needs.
  • Code Quality
    Divjoy provides well-structured and clean code, adhering to best practices in React development. This can be beneficial for maintainability and scaling.
  • Third-Party Integrations
    It supports various third-party integrations out-of-the-box, including Firebase, Auth0, Stripe, and more, which can streamline the addition of essential features to your app.

  • Ask HN: What is the best income stream you have created till date?
    A few years ago I was frustrated with how difficult it was to setup a solid React.js stack with auth, payments, etc so I built the codebase generator at https://divjoy.com It does around $5-10k in sales a month. Fairly passive. A few hours of support a week. Was full-time on it for the first few years, but decided to join a company recently and keep growing this on the side. - Source: Hacker News / over 2 years ago
